Calories in 1/3 cup Chocolate Frozen Yogurt?

1/3 cup Chocolate Frozen Yogurt is 110 calories.

5 FAQ about Chocolate Frozen Yogurt:

1. Is Chocolate Frozen Yogurt healthy?

Chocolate Frozen Yogurt is a healthier option than regular ice cream because it contains less fat and calories. However, it still contains sugar and should be consumed in moderation as part of a balanced diet.

2. Does Chocolate Frozen Yogurt contain dairy?

Yes, Chocolate Frozen Yogurt is made with yogurt, which is a dairy product. Those who are lactose intolerant may want to avoid it or choose a non-dairy alternative.

3. Can Chocolate Frozen Yogurt be a part of a weight loss diet?

Yes, Chocolate Frozen Yogurt can be a part of a weight loss diet if consumed in moderation and as a treat. However, it should not be relied upon as a sole means of weight loss.

4. Is Chocolate Frozen Yogurt gluten-free?

It depends on the brand and ingredients used. Some chocolate frozen yogurts may contain gluten, so it's important to check the label or ask the manufacturer.

5. How does Chocolate Frozen Yogurt compare to ice cream in terms of calories?

Chocolate Frozen Yogurt typically contains fewer calories than regular ice cream because it's made with yogurt instead of cream. However, the calorie count can vary depending on the brand and serving size.

Nutritional Values of 1/3 cup Chocolate Frozen Yogurt

UnitValue
Calories (kcal)110 kcal
Fat (g)0 g
Carbs (g)22 g
Protein (g)4 g

Calorie breakdown: 0% fat, 85% carbs, 15% protein
